Mastering Visual Hierarchy and Readability

While Kitten Days is visually striking, it is important to understand its role within a layout. As a script font, it is best reserved for short bursts of text such as titles, subtitles, and accent phrases. Using it for body copy can strain the reader's eyes, particularly on mobile devices where screen real estate is limited. The irregular baseline and connected letters, while charming, require careful spacing to ensure clarity.

To achieve a balanced visual hierarchy, pair Kitten Days with a highly readable companion typeface. A clean sans serif font works exceptionally well for navigation menus, captions, and footnotes, providing a neutral backdrop that lets the script shine. Alternatively, a classic serif font for body text creates a sophisticated contrast, blending traditional editorial standards with modern playfulness. This font pairing strategy ensures that your content remains accessible while retaining its unique stylistic flair.

When exporting designs for PDF or print, always check how the font renders at different resolutions. The fine details of the handwritten strokes should remain crisp. On screens, ensure that the contrast between the text and background is sufficient to meet accessibility standards. By treating Kitten Days as a highlight rather than a workhorse, you maintain both the integrity of the design and the comfort of the reader.
